Endeavour Diesel Stalling at Idle
Summary of the thread
A 2008 Ford Endeavour diesel is experiencing stalling at idle and a check engine light, with an error indicating incorrect fuel composition. The issue may be caused by a defective cable or plug connection, leading to fuel contamination. The suggested solution is to have the fuel system checked and potentially drained and cleaned, which was confirmed by a workshop that repaired the defective connection.
